Flipping of cloned d(pCpG)n.d(pCpG)n DNA sequences from right- to left-handed helical structure by salt, Co(III), or negative supercoiling.

Negative supercoiling of plasmid DNAs containing 24--42 base pairs of alternating d(pCpG) inserts is shown to cause the flipping of the helical hand of the inserts from right to left under physiological conditions.
